The Rough-Face Girl by Rafe Martin is the Algonquin version of the Cinderella fairy tale. Use this mentor text for Native American Heritage Month or ANY time of year, especially to compare folktales.

In this pack, you will receive:

★a mentor sentence lesson for the book

★an interactive notebook activity to review/teach ordering adjectives

★five reading ideas suggested with three activities provided: summarizing, character evidence, and comparing to other versions of the story

★one writing idea suggested with a writing prompt given

★contextual vocabulary activities

★ Activities are also provided as links to Google Slides for Digital Learning! ★
